Brief Summary
This course teaches you how to build a Reversi game using JavaScript, starting from the basics and going all the way to complex algorithms in a friendly, engaging manner.
Key Points
-
Develop a browser-based game using JavaScript
-
Step-by-step guide from basic to advanced techniques
-
Download sample code provided in the course
Learning Outcomes
-
Acquire skills in game development with JavaScript
-
Learn to create browser-based applications
-
Understand game mechanics and user interface design
About This Course
本コースでは、JavaScriptで、低レベルの処理からプログラムを積み上げていき、思考アルゴリズムまで入った、リバーシゲームを作ります。その過程とコードを、すべて解説します。
このコースは、JavaScriptで、低レベルの処理からプログラムを積み上げていき、思考アルゴリズムまで入ったリバーシゲームを作る、全課程が入っています。
このコースを習得すれば、次のような事ができるようになります。
・JavaScriptを利用したゲーム開発。
・ブラウザで動くゲームの作成。
コースで紹介されるコードは、サンプルコードとして、全てダウンロードすることができます。
‥‥‥‥‥‥‥‥‥‥
このコースは、以下のように進みます。
● イントロダクション
・開発環境の準備
● 基本処理を作る
・キャンバスの初期化
・基礎的な共通処理
・リソースの読み込みと管理
・アニメーションの管理
・UIの管理
● リバーシの描画を作る
・画面を作る描画
・背景の描画
・盤面の描画
・石の描画
・スコアの描画
・手番プレイヤーの描画
・その他の処理
・描画キャッシュの作成
・エフェクト
・盤面クリック
● ゲームを作る
・ゲームの初期化
・リバーシゲームのシステム
・ゲームの進行
・COMの思考
‥‥‥‥‥‥‥‥‥‥
JavaScriptを利用すれば、ブラウザで動くゲームやツールを開発できます。ゲームの開発を通して、JavaScriptを高度に使いこなす技術を学んでください。
Bruno R. Y.
説明はとても分かりやすい。しかし、JavaScriptで作るリバーシゲーム
ではなく、JavaScriptで作るリバーシゲームのコードを解説するだけ。コードを見ながら書く人や書きながら仕組みを理解したい人には合わないと思います。